Clarity Wealth Development LLC Has $13.30 Million Stock Holdings in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F $VEA

Clarity Wealth Development LLC lifted its holdings in shares of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F (NYSEARCA:VEAFree Report) by 7.9%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 212,910 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 15,659 shares during the quarter.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F makes up about 11.3% of Clarity Wealth Development LLC’s portfolio, making the stock its 3rd biggest holding. Clarity Wealth Development LLC’s holdings in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F were worth $13,300,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Vanguard FTSE Developed Markets ETF Company Profile

(Free Report)

The Vanguard Developed Markets Index Fund (VEA)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in total market equity. The fund tracks a market-cap weighted index of large-, mid- and small-cap stocks from developed markets outside the US. VEA was launched on Jul 20, 2007 and is managed by Vanguard.
